Oleg Salenko set a remarkable record at the 1994 World Cup in the USA, scoring six goals, including five in a single match against Cameroon. Despite this achievement, Russia was eliminated after the group stage, finishing third in their group. Salenko's six goals tied him with Hristo Stoichkov of Bulgaria, who progressed further in the tournament. Salenko's performance remains one of the most unusual in World Cup history, as he shares the Golden Boot without advancing to the knockout rounds.
